Former NFL Star and La Salle High School Legend, Don Hasselbeck, Passes Away at 70

By Scores.wiki Staff · March 25, 2026 at 09:37 PM ET

Don Hasselbeck, a former NFL tight end and standout athlete at La Salle High School, passed away at the age of 70. Hasselbeck, a Cincinnati native, played nine seasons in the NFL and was known for his contributions to the New England Patriots and Los Angeles Raiders. He leaves behind a lasting legacy in the football community and was the father of former NFL quarterbacks Matt and Tim Hasselbeck.

During his NFL career, Hasselbeck accumulated 107 catches for 1,542 yards and 18 touchdowns in 123 regular-season games. His most notable season was in 1981, where he led the Patriots in receptions, receiving yards, and touchdowns. Hasselbeck's impact extended beyond the field, as he was remembered for his leadership within his family and the broader football community. His passing prompted an outpouring of condolences and tributes on social media, showcasing the impact he had on those around him.

Hasselbeck's athletic achievements, including his success in college at Colorado and his Super Bowl victory with the Raiders, solidified his place in football history.
